I came home last night after our nanny put the kiddo to bed and when I opened the Arlo app it stated that firmware update is needed. Arlo should not decide that I need to update firmware right this second, since it was nighttime and I needed to see my kid. The fact that you can't postpone or ignore the update and that it blocks you from using the camera is REALLY bad! 

 

If that wasnt bad enough,  firmware update failed continuously, I tried rebooting the camera as well remotely but it still would not update afterwards. Hence, I had to spend the night without any view of my baby!

 

 

Arlo really needs to accept the fact that as a baby monitor, the requirements on stability and usability are much higher than the rest of their line up. I also want to add my vote to the other big feature request on this forum, automatic reconnect is a MUST.

It did not update. In the morning I did a reset but after that it was never able to recognize the QR code to complete the setup (tried multiple times) . I let the battery drain out completely, plugged the power back in, did a reset and then it worked on the first try. After that firmware update worked.
